J30 Connectors: Enhancing Performance in Complex Systems
J30 connectors are renowned for their ability to enhance performance in complex electronic systems. These connectors are specifically designed to address the challenges associated with high-density applications, offering a compact and efficient solution for connecting multiple components. The design of J30 connectors ensures optimal signal integrity, which is crucial for maintaining the performance of sophisticated systems. By integrating j30 connectors into their designs, engineers can achieve greater flexibility and scalability, allowing for more intricate configurations. The versatility of these connectors makes them suitable for a wide range of applications, from aerospace to telecommunications, where reliability and precision are paramount.
